Psychiatrist fees
If you're considering an ADHD assessment, you should be aware that these professionals charge a fee for their service. Ask about the fee before you make an appointment and ensure that you fully understand it. This is particularly important if you plan to be treated with medication. Some doctors won't prescribe medication to patients diagnosed privately. If this happens, you will need to find another GP or a private clinic with shared care agreements.
An adult ADHD assessment is a thorough deep evaluation conducted by psychiatrist, psychologist or a specialist nurse. They are the only healthcare professionals who are certified to diagnose ADHD in the UK. They'll look at your present symptoms and how they impact you at home, work, and social situations. They'll also determine if there is a family history of ADHD or other mental disorders.
The psychiatrist will review your symptoms and conduct an in-depth interview with you. The process can last up to an hour and will typically include questions regarding your work and family life. You should also discuss any other signs like depression or anxiety. Bring along any old school records that you may have. The psychiatrist will need these to confirm your diagnosis.
If a psychiatrist concludes that you have ADHD If a psychiatrist determines that you have ADHD, they will suggest treatment options, including medication. Some adults prefer taking medication alone while others combine it with other treatment options such as cognitive behavioral therapy or family support. Your psychiatrist will also prepare a report that will be sent to your GP. The psychiatrist will also send you a the letter to hand out to third parties, including your employer or college.

Insurance
If you have health insurance through a private assessment for adhd uk company, you may be wondering if it can pay for an ADHD assessment. You should review the terms and conditions of your health insurance carefully. Some insurers will only cover treatment for mental illness if it is deemed life-threatening and serious. Others may only cover medication or other treatments that have been approved by the Psychiatric Services Committee. You should also consider whether your insurance policy will cover an additional opinion if the diagnosis is unconvincing.
